Shares of Lumentum Holdings Inc. (NASDAQ:LITE) fell 6.6% on Monday, trading as low as $767.01 before closing at $772.28. The decline came on trading volume of 5.75 million shares, down 4% from the average daily volume. Despite the price drop, analysts have maintained a Moderate Buy rating on the stock with an average price target of $575.06.

Lumentum is a leading provider of photonic technologies for high-speed optical communication networks and industrial applications. The company's stock price fluctuations are closely watched by investors as an indicator of broader trends in the technology and telecommunications sectors.

The players

Lumentum Holdings Inc.

A leading provider of photonic technologies for high-speed optical communication networks and industrial applications.

B. Riley Financial

An equity research firm that recently raised its price target for Lumentum to $526.00 and upgraded the stock to a Buy rating.

Susquehanna

An equity research firm that recently raised its price target for Lumentum to $550.00 and maintained a Positive rating on the stock.

Barclays

An equity research firm that recently increased its price target for Lumentum to $750.00 and maintained an Equal Weight rating on the stock.

Bank of America

An equity research firm that recently increased its price target for Lumentum to $520.00 and maintained a Neutral rating on the stock.
